Question: 03 Nissan revving high while idling and speedometer and odometer stopped working

I just had the throttle position sensor replaced on my 2003 Altima. Prior to the repair the Check Engine Light was on and the car would start but would not move when the accelerator was pressed. My mechanic read the codes which led to the replacement of the throttle position sensor, crank sensor and mew alternator. This solved those problems but since the repair the car revs very high upon starting and while idling also both the speedometer and odometer have stopped working. I'm leery of returning to the same mechanic because at this point I'm unsure if his work caused the new problems I'm experiencing. Any diagnostic help will be greatly appreciated, also the Check Engine Light is still on which I'm going to have read tomorrow to see what codes remain.
